Terrorist attacks target electric power transmission lines near Baghdad

Baghdad (ST): The Iraqi Ministry of Electricity announced today that two electricity transmission lines were targeted by a terrorist with explosive devices, noting that the two lines feed the Karkh water project near Baghdad.

A statement by the ministry, which was reported by Alsumaria News website stated that the electric power transmission lines “Karkh-Nasr Water” and “Karkh-Tarmia Water” of the General Company for Electricity Transmission in the Central Region were exposed this morning to a terrorist act of sabotage by detonating explosive devices that damaged the tower carrying the two lines.

The statement added that urgent measures were taken by the company to repair the two damaged lines for the purpose of completing the required maintenance and returning them to service.
